Transaction 7a20fe13abf30dff721e9695e90b2f5f89a7549dbdd92f1b67562593c1e9c54f
1 Input
2 Outputs
- 7a20fe13abf30dff721e9695e90b2f5f89a7549dbdd92f1b67562593c1e9c54f:0
- 7a20fe13abf30dff721e9695e90b2f5f89a7549dbdd92f1b67562593c1e9c54f:1
value 1105039
address 1KSdWfMfqcCozgDkg7fV38XhB5adrrhQRb
value 27893335
address 13WMf61jMbCzv1TjE7Y71bkD65AACZjYSS